Industrial Engineering majors who earn their bachelor’s degree from NJIT go on to jobs where they make a median salary of $85,257 a year. This is below $88,026, the median for all majors at NJIT.
To complete a bachelor’s at NJIT, industrial engineering students accumulate a median of $25,000 in student loans. This is above $24,755, the typical median for all majors at NJIT.

Among recent graduates, 90% of industrial engineering bachelor’s degrees went to men and 10% went to women.
The largest share of industrial engineering bachelor’s degree graduates at NJIT were White. Approximately 52% of graduates fell into this category.
The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from New Jersey Institute of Technology with a bachelor’s in industrial engineering.
| Ethnic Background | Number of Students |
|---|---|
| Asian | 1 |
| Black or African American | 4 |
| Hispanic or Latino | 4 |
| White | 11 |
| Non-Resident Aliens | 0 |
| Other Races | 1 |
